What is the course of aqeedah?

Aqidah” refers to the convictions deeply rooted in an individual’s heart, which they firmly affirm and embrace as their religion and creed, leaving no room for doubt. It constitutes the conclusive judgment of one’s intellect,  unwavering faith that guides intentions, words, and actions in alignment with these beliefs.

It is understood that children do not fully comprehend the concepts of aqidah during their early years. Instead, they tend to grasp things at a surface level. However, they do store  this information and use it as they grow and according to their needs. Therefore, it becomes crucial for parents, families, and educators to plant the initial seeds of correct faith in the minds of children.

2-Prophetic Tales: Stories from the Quran and sunnah about Past Nations

Narrating stories is one of the most powerful and interactive ways to impart valuable life lessons to children, leaving a profound impact on their hearts and minds. Among the most profound stories are those found in the Quran, which contain meaningful lessons for all of humanity.

One of the most captivating and morally instructive tales in the Quran, is the story of Prophet Moses. He was the prophet whose mother, out of concern, placed him in the river, and Allah pledged to safeguard him. This divine protection not only encompassed his time in the river but also extended to his presence in the palace of the oppressive Pharaoh of that era.

Allah said in al qasas surah verse 7

And We inspired the mother of Moses, “Suckle him; but when you fear for him, cast him into the river and do not fear and do not grieve. Indeed, We will return him to you and will make him [one] of the messengers.”

In this context, the profound meaning of wholeheartedly submitting to Allah’s will shines through, underscoring the certainty that Allah’s promises are true. It Nurtures aqidah that those in Allah’s guidance will not be lost or defeated, Even if these challenges appear as weakness and adversity, our ultimate outcome is victory.

Why is it important to study Aqidah

Teaching aqidah online course for kids is fundamental for nurturing their spiritual, moral, and intellectual growth, equipping them to face life’s trials while deepening their faith and connection to Islam.

  • Identity and Values: 

Aqidah  serves as a cornerstone for instilling Islamic values and principles in children.  Via aqidah online course, children develop a profound Islamic identity that becomes the compass for their moral and ethical decisions throughout their lives. These values encompass compassion, honesty, kindness, justice, and the importance of community, enabling children to lead virtuous lives and contribute positively to society. 

Moreover, aqidah  instills a sense of responsibility toward family, nation, and humanity, nurturing a strong commitment to upholding these values in their actions and interactions.

  •  Counteracting Misconceptions: 

In our increasingly diverse and interconnected world, children are often exposed to a wide array of beliefs and ideologies. Teaching aqidah online course

 equips them with the knowledge and understanding necessary to distinguish their Islamic beliefs from others. It empowers children to respond effectively to misconceptions or misunderstandings about Islam. By being well-versed in their aqidah, children can engage in informed, respectful dialogues and correct any misperceptions about their faith. This not only strengthens their own convictions but also promotes tolerance and mutual understanding, contributing to greater harmony in a multicultural society.

  • The Role of aqidah in Nurturing Strong Hearts and Minds: 

A strong aqidah can provide children with the inner strength to remain steadfast when confronted with challenges and adversity. Aqidah online course for kids helps them to grasp the purpose of life and cultivates qualities such as patience and perseverance, particularly during trying moments. This unwavering belief system instills in them the understanding that hardships are part of life’s journey and can be opportunities for growth and spiritual development. Consequently, children are better equipped to face life’s tests with a resilient and optimistic outlook, knowing that their faith in aqidah will guide them through difficulties.
